You need to get a screen cover for it.....not the slide on cover but the one that sticks to it as the screen will scratch up quickly.

Then get yourself an aluminum arm cuff......well worth it and way more comfortable than the factor cuff.

Then wrap that foam handle with tennis racket grip from WalMart. Not the one with holes but the smooth one. The foam handle gets dirty and is tough to clean so putting the tennis racket handle wrap on it will make clean up a lot easier and makes the handle way more comfortable.

You need a better headphone than the one that comes with it. That will be up to you as far as which one is best. I use Sony Studio standards and are really comfortable and don't sweat up in the summer like the factory ones do.

Then a smaller coil, a larger coil and finally a couple of sets of rechargeable NIMH batteries.
